Home-Sharing Program Update

Home-Sharing Program Update

Los Angeles City Planning is excited to share that the Home-Sharing Records Portal is now accessible to the public. This is a significant step towards increasing transparency and providing valuable information about Home-Sharing in Los Angeles.The portal will allow constituents to see whether a property is registered for Home-Sharing and if a Home-Sharing citation has been issued to the property. Users can search for a specific property or generate a list of properties by registration status, citation/complaint type, ZIP code,…

Redevelopment Plan Procedures Reinstatement Ordinance Now Available

Redevelopment Plan Procedures Reinstatement Ordinance Now Available

Los Angeles City Planning released a proposed ordinance that amends the Processes and Procedures Ordinance (Ordinance No. 187,712) to reinstate Section 11.5.14 (Redevelopment Plan Procedures) in Chapter 1 of the Los Angeles Municipal Code (LAMC). The proposed ordinance is known as the Redevelopment Plan Procedures Reinstatement Ordinance.  Adopted in 2022, the Processes and Procedures Ordinance amended Chapter 1 of the LAMC and established Chapter 1A of the LAMC to reorganize the administrative processes and procedures related to zoning and land…
